The foleys of Final Fantasy XIII

The foleys of Final Fantasy XIII

...well, more like "the" foley since this short video released on Final Fantasy XIII's official website only shows the recording of one single sound. The clip features a sound engineer shaking a metallic glove in synchronisation with a little excerpt of cinematic. Fascinating.
